Lincoln Tapped to Manage Transbay Transit Center in San Francisco

San Francisco‘s Transbay Joint Powers Authority has selected Lincoln Property Co. as the asset manager of the multibillion Transbay Transit Center that is still under construction at 200 Folsom Street, in Yerba Buena.

Following a competitive request for proposal (RFP) process, Lincoln was tapped to oversee leasing of the over 100,000 square feet of retail space to be constructed in the first phase, programming and management of the 5.4-acre rooftop park, as well as marketing and branding for the property. The team that Lincoln will be leading has members who have extensive experience in all aspects of the project.

Colliers International Group Inc. will manage the retail leasing. Alan Collenette, executive managing director with Colliers, said: “It goes without saying that we have put together a landmark team for a landmark project. Our relationship with Lincoln Property Co. has covered every type of project in every market sector in every part of the nation, extending back over a period of a decade or more.” The leasing team will be led by Executive VP Julie Taylor, joined by Senior VP Erika Elliott and VP Ann Natunewicz.

Biederman Redevelopment Ventures (BRV) will manage and curate programming for the rooftop park. BRV President Dan Biederman stated: “Our vision of the rooftop park at Transbay Transit Center is an elevated ‘town square’ that offers visitor experiences unlike any other public space in San Francisco. We aim to make the park an asset for the entire downtown and South of Market community, as well as a destination for people throughout the Bay Area.”

Finally, Pearl Media will undertake promotional efforts for the property. Pearl will curate content, custom events, sponsorships and mobile integration, as well as sales and management for over 274 digital displays.

Lincoln VP Stephen Lindgren stated: “The Transbay Transit Center is one of the best opportunities for retail and public space that we’ve seen in the entire San Francisco area. We’re excited and ready to carry out the plan to bring in world-class tenants and curated public open space to what will certainly be one of the most cutting-edge, well-executed modern transit hubs in the country.”
